To reach a real person for a Microsoft 365/Office home subscription, use the official support channels below and follow the sequence carefully so the flow ends with “Contact support” instead of looping through help articles.
- Go to the Microsoft 365/Office support entry point for home users and start in online help.
- When prompted with self-help articles, scroll past or skip them until a Contact support or Get Help option appears.
- Choose Get Help (this may open the Get Help app or a browser-based assistant).
- In the Get Help experience, type a short description like
billing issueorsubscription charge. - When suggested articles appear, scroll to the bottom and select Contact support (or similar wording) instead of opening more articles.
- On the Products & Services step, select Microsoft 365 & Office.
- For Category, choose the option closest to the problem (for example, Manage my subscription or Billing).
- Confirm the selection to proceed.
- On the contact options page, choose one of:
- Chat with a support agent in your web browser – opens a live chat with a person.
- Provide your phone number and a support agent will call you – enter a phone number and wait for a callback.
If the Get Help app is available on Windows:
- Open Get Help from the Start menu (search for “Get Help”).
- Type a brief description such as
billing issueand press Enter. - When the app offers Contact support, select it.
- Select Microsoft 365 & Office as the product, then the appropriate category.
- Choose Chat with a support agent or Call me back and complete the contact details.
If contact options do not appear, it may be outside support hours; try again during local business hours.
